  • Target

    • Function

      The small GTPases Rab are key regulators of intracellular membrane trafficking, from the formation of transport vesicles to their fusion with membranes. Rabs cycle between an inactive GDP-bound form and an active GTP-bound form that is able to recruit to membranes different set of downstream effectors directly responsible for vesicle formation, movement, tethering and fusion (By similarity). That Rab is mainly involved in the biosynthetic transport of proteins from the Golgi to the plasma membrane. Regulates, for instance, SLC2A4/GLUT4 glucose transporter-enriched vesicles delivery to the plasma membrane. In parallel, it regulates the transport of TLR4, a toll-like receptor to the plasma membrane and therefore may be important for innate immune response. Plays also a specific role in asymmetric protein transport to the plasma membrane within the polarized neuron and epithelial cells. In neurons, it is involved in axonogenesis through regulation of vesicular membrane trafficking toward the axonal plasma membrane while in epithelial cells, it regulates transport from the Golgi to the basolateral membrane. Moreover, may play a role in the basolateral recycling pathway and in phagosome maturation. According to PubMed:23263280, may play a role in endoplasmic reticulum dynamics and morphology controlling tubulation along microtubules and tubules fusion.
    • Sequence similarities

      Belongs to the small GTPase superfamily. Rab family.
    • Cellular localization

      Cytoplasmic vesicle membrane. Golgi apparatus membrane. Golgi apparatus, trans-Golgi network membrane. Endosome membrane. Recycling endosome membrane. Cytoplasmic vesicle, phagosome membrane. Cell projection, cilium. Endoplasmic reticulum membrane. Associates with SLC2A4/GLUT4 storage vesicles (PubMed:22908308). Localizes to the base of the cilium (PubMed:20576682). Transiently associates with phagosomes (By similarity). Localizes to the endoplasmic reticulum at domains of new tubule growth (PubMed:23263280).

      • Immunocytochemistry/ Immunofluorescence - Anti-RAB10 (phospho T73) antibody [MJF-R21-22-5] (ab241060)
        Immunocytochemistry/ Immunofluorescence - Anti-RAB10 (phospho T73) antibody [MJF-R21-22-5] (ab241060)

        Immunofluorescent analysis of 4% paraformaldehyde-fixed, 0.1% Saponin permeabilized MEF (mouse embryonic fibroblast) generated from wild-type or mutant LRRK2[R1441C] embryos without and with (+) MLi-2 treatment (100nM for 60 min) cells labeling RAB10 (phospho T73) with ab241060 at 0.5 μg/mL, followed by Goat Anti-Rabbit IgG H&L (Alexa Fluor® 594)  secondary antibody at 1/1000 dilution (red). Nuclear counterstain is DAPI.

        The image is kindly provided by our collaborator Dr. Dario Alessi, University of Dundee.

      • Western blot - Anti-RAB10 (phospho T73) antibody [MJF-R21-22-5] (ab241060)
        Western blot - Anti-RAB10 (phospho T73) antibody [MJF-R21-22-5] (ab241060)
        All lanes : Anti-RAB10 (phospho T73) antibody [MJF-R21-22-5] (ab241060) at 1/500 dilution

        Lane 1 : HEK293 (human embryonic kidney epithelial cells) overexpressing HA-tagged Rab3, whole cell lysate
        Lane 2 : HEK293 overexpressing HA-tagged Rab3, with (+) MLi2 treatment (100nM for 60 min), whole cell lysate
        Lane 3 : HEK293 overexpressing HA-tagged Rab5, whole cell lysate
        Lane 4 : HEK293 overexpressing HA-tagged Rab5, with (+) MLi2 treatment (100nM for 60 min), whole cell lysate
        Lane 5 : HEK293 overexpressing HA-tagged Rab8, whole cell lysate
        Lane 6 : HEK293 overexpressing HA-tagged Rab8, with (+) MLi2 treatment (100nM for 60 min), whole cell lysate
        Lane 7 : HEK293 overexpressing HA-tagged Rab10, whole cell lysate
        Lane 8 : HEK293 overexpressing HA-tagged Rab10, with (+) MLi2 treatment (100nM for 60 min), whole cell lysate
        Lane 9 : HEK293 overexpressing HA-tagged Rab12, whole cell lysate
        Lane 10 : HEK293 overexpressing HA-tagged Rab12, with (+) MLi2 treatment (100nM for 60 min), whole cell lysate
        Lane 11 : HEK293 overexpressing HA-tagged Rab29, whole cell lysate
        Lane 12 : HEK293 overexpressing HA-tagged Rab29, with (+) MLi2 treatment (100nM for 60 min), whole cell lysate
        Lane 13 : HEK293 overexpressing HA-tagged Rab35, whole cell lysate
        Lane 14 : HEK293 overexpressing HA-tagged Rab35, with (+) MLi2 treatment (100nM for 60 min), whole cell lysate
        Lane 15 : HEK293 overexpressing HA-tagged Rab43, whole cell lysate
        Lane 16 : HEK293 overexpressing HA-tagged Rab43, with (+) MLi2 treatment (100nM for 60 min), whole cell lysate

        Lysates/proteins at 3 µg per lane.

        Secondary
        All lanes : IRDye® 800CW Goat-anti-Rabbit at 1/25000 dilution

        Predicted band size: 22 kDa



        Blocking buffer: 5% NFDM/TBST.

        Dilution buffer: 5% BSA/TBST.

        MLi-2 is a potent, selective LARRK2 kinase inhibitor (PMID: 26407721).

        The blot was scanned with LI-COR Odyssey CLx.

        This image is kindly provided by our collaborator Dr. Dario Alessi, University of Dundee.
